Divus Antoninus Pius. Died AD 161. Æ Sestertius (32mm, 24.26 g, 12h). Consecration issue. Rome mint. Struck under Marcus Aurelius and Lucius Verus, AD 162. Bare head right / Column surmounted by statue of Pius holding eagle and scepter. RIC III 1269 (Aurelius). Glossy, dark green patina. In NGC encapsulation 5872729-124, graded XF, Strike: 5/5, Surface: 2/5, smoothing.

From the Robert W. Bartlett Bequest Sold for the Benefit of the American Numismatic Society, purchased from Empire Coins, February 1988.

The reverse depicts the column of the divine Antoninus Pius, the shaft and base of which survive. The latter, now in the Vatican, employs both classical and traditionally plebeian sculptural styles and marks an artistic transition in imperially sponsored monuments.
